Job Summary

  • The Client Service Coordinator drives the flow of clients and pets through the hospital, maximizing the productivity of the veterinary medical team and ensuring good communication with associates and clients.
  • Responsibilities include actively recruiting new clients, educating them about wellness plans and services, assisting with documentation, and managing finances.
  • The company offers a comprehensive total rewards package including health, wellness, and financial support, with benefits like medical, dental, vision insurance, retirement plans, and pet wellness plans.
